Kara kept my spirits bright in a fearsome and exhausting time.

I was transferred to the 10th floor right after being told I likely have Guillain-Barre syndrome. I was unable to stand, scared, and unsure of what my future looked like. Upon arrival to my new room, Kara was there to greet me with a warm welcome. Kara took care of me through most of my difficult nights of my hospital stay. She had her work cut out for her, but rose to the occasion and took better care of me than I knew was possible. Kara got my first round of “IV IG” going while informing me and my loved ones of what she was doing and why she was doing it every step of the way.

When changes were made to my plan of care she advocated for me and really listened to what I had to say. After asking other nurses on other shifts, we could not understand why the doctors would discontinue my pain medications at the height of my illness. She did some research and explained why muscle relaxers and opioids were not recommended for Guillain-Barre.

Kara kept my spirits bright in a fearsome and exhausting time and I could not be more thankful for her. Kara’s passion for her profession is evident in everything she does.
